Abstract

The invention relates to a segmented coal feeding device for a forward fire coal chain boiler. The device comprises a coal feeding hopper, a coal roller, a coal conveying chain grate and a plurality of coal gate regulation mechanisms, wherein the coal feeding hopper is arranged on a boiler body; the coal roller is arranged in the middle of the coal feeding hopper; the coal conveying chain grate stretches into the inner cavity of the boiler body; and the plurality of coal gate regulation mechanisms are arranged above the coal feeding hopper and the coal roller along a fixed pallet in a segmented mode. The segmented coal feeding device has the advantages that: coal is fed in the segmented mode in spite of the change of transverse air volume and air pressure in a hearth (including unorganized and leaked air), so that the change can be adapted by regulating the thickness of a coal bed; and the coal feeding bed is thicker in a place with large air volume and air pressure, while the coal feeding bed is thinner in a place with small air volume and air pressure, so that the fire cutoff of a burning stopping point is ordered, burning time is increased, the cold air volume on the rear part of the hearth is reduced, the temperature of the hearth is improved and the coal bed is more thoroughly burned. A large amount of practice proves that the temperature of the hearth can be improved by 50 to 150 DEG C commonly; and if the tail part of the boiler is not provided with a water curtain dust removal device, the cold air volume can be reduced by 10 to 30 percent.

Mechanism of the present invention:
Existing theory is thought: the cross air dispatching inhomogeneities can have a strong impact on the efficient of chain furnace, is embodied on the boiler combustion operating mode the most tangible state and is exactly that to end the burning-point cutoff uneven.By traditional settling mode is the air feed structure that needs to improve air compartment, improves the uniformity of cross air dispatching, thereby improves the combustion conditions of chain furnace, improves the efficient of chain furnace.
The present invention looks for another way, think not by improving the air feed structure of air compartment, improve the uniformity of cross air dispatching, can adapt to uneven cross air dispatching by adjusting the thickness of supplying with the coal seam, it is neat to reach only burning-point cutoff, improve the combustion conditions of chain furnace, improve the efficient of chain furnace, this coal-feeding mode is called the segmentation coal supply.
Following situation often appears in fact laterally even air distribution transformation in the running of reality:
A. airflow pressure changes with the variation of weather, can't really obtain " evenly ".Thereby boiler cross air dispatching technology is restricted condition to wind, can not all-weather adapt to the airflow pressure that changes.The 6T/H combustion coal chain boiler of Shanghai XX pharmaceutcal corporation, Ltd for example, the uneven phenomenon of flame-out line and can't be when after the cross air dispatching technological transformation, still having by the air feed structural adjustment of air compartment.
B. by the behavior of " evenly " wind, the burner hearth air quantity reduces, the burning difficulty.The 20T/H combustion coal chain boiler of Shanghai XX heating power Co., Ltd for example, after the cross air dispatching technological transformation, the ignition zone air quantity reduces, and the difficulty of catching fire is not welcome by the fireman.
C. air distribution evenly and the coal seam level be two good inter-related preconditions of combustion conditions, chain furnace is in actual coal breakage process, accomplish that even horizontal coal breakage is very difficult, often be subjected to lump coal inequality, gravity and coal bunker shape to influence coal breakage inhomogeneous and change, evenly air distribution runs into uneven coal seam, combustion conditions is difficult to improve significantly, and the form of expression is exactly that only the burning-point cutoff is uneven.
The theory of segmentation coal supply is to scurry wind by regulating the variation that the coal seam thickness adapts to horizontal airflow pressure, wherein also comprising, leak out.Facts have proved in a large number: fire box temperature generally can improve 50-150 ℃.If boiler tail is not provided with the water curtain dust arrester, the cold blast rate 10-30% that can descend.

Embodiment 1.XX pharmaceutcal corporation, Ltd
2 6T/H of XX pharmaceutcal corporation, Ltd carry out technological transformation by the just commentaries on classics chained coal fired boiler that Wuhu Boiler Plant produces.
Before the transformation, blower fan has adopted converter technique, and air compartment has adopted fire grate cross air dispatching optimisation technique, the monitoring of boiler operatiopn on-line computer.
After the transformation, the ignition line reach, stable combustion condition, under load condition, burner hearth rear portion oxygen amount drops to 9% by 11%, 50 ℃ of the highest raisings of fire box temperature, when even if the weather temperature difference is very big, the flame-out line of grate afterbody also can keep neat substantially, and lump coal burns more thorough, and the cinder phosphorus content is dropped to below 10% by annual 13%.
Carry out the contrast of GDP specific energy consumption statistics by the computer online monitoring data.Forced-and-induced draft fan electrisity consumption on the basis of variable-frequency motor operation descends 10%, and coal vapour ratio has risen 5%.Two accumulative totals are saved 269 tons in mark coal, amount to 230,000 yuan, and the investment cost of whole technological transformation is 18.3 ten thousand yuan.The 9 wheat harvesting periods cost of recouping capital outlay.
Embodiment 2.XX heating power Co., Ltd
4 20T/H of XX heating power Co., Ltd carry out technological transformation by the just commentaries on classics chained coal fired boiler that the XX boiler factory produces.
Before the transformation, blower fan has adopted converter technique, and air compartment has adopted fire grate air distribution optimisation technique, fire grate lengthening technology, the monitoring of boiler operatiopn on-line computer.
After the transformation, ignition line reach, stable combustion condition, flame-out line is neat, and during the winter overload operation, repeatedly the test phosphorus content of slagging tap is reduced to 15% by 23%.Under load condition, burner hearth rear portion oxygen amount drops to 6% by 8%, and fire box temperature improves 100 ℃.
Consume 30,000 tons in mark coal this factory's year, accumulative total is saved 1000 tons in mark coal after the technological transformation, amounts to 850,000 yuan, and the investment cost of whole technological transformation is 710,000 yuan.The cost of recouping capital outlay in 10 months.
